Zeta Plus™ EC Purifier Cartridges
Trace Metals Reduction from Critical Process Chemicals
Zeta Plus EC purifiers are high capacity purifiers designed to remove metallic ion
contaminants such as Ca, Fe, and Na from photoresists, solvents, ink jet, and wastewater applications in a single pass. The purifiers offer unique advantages in contaminant reduction because of en­hanced electro-kinetic properties. Since most suspended particles have a nega­tive charge, the strong positive electro­kinetic charge of Zeta Plus EC enables the adsorption of contaminants that are too small for removal by mechanical straining.

Superior Metals Reduction Capacity Provided by Zeta Plus EC Purifiers
Zeta Plus EC Purifiers contain charge technology that captures trace metals (Tables 1 and 2) such as Ca, Fe, and Na to low parts per billion levels in single pass or recircula­tion mode applications. Unlike competitive purifiers that only contain purification technologies on the surface of the media, Zeta Plus EC Purifiers are able to capture ionic contaminants throughout the entire depth of the media. This design provides a more efficient means of purification per surface area while increasing flow and lifetime.

Zeta Plus EC Purifier Extractables
The purifier’s clean materials of construction provide little to no contribution of ionic or organic contaminants to the process chemical. Ionic and organic contaminants can extract from other filter materials, which may change the photo-speed, viscosity, or molecular weight of the chemical. An extractable test was performed to determine the amount of contaminants extracted from PGMEA and the results were quantified using a Graphite Furnace Atomic Absorption Spectrometer (Table 3).
Zeta Plus EC Purifier Scale-Up
For laboratory and pilot scale testing, 3M Purification offers low hold-up volume Zeta Plus EC purifier disks (47 mm, 90 mm, 142 mm) and housings to allow end users to as­sess parameters such as material compatibility, photo-speed, and trace metals removal in a rapid and cost effective manner. The compact size allows for easy replacement and installation of purification media while reducing the waste of expensive chemicals. Zeta Plus EC purifier disks contain the same filter media as full size Zeta Plus EC purifier cartridges, ensuring repeatable and reliable performance throughout laboratory, pilot, and full production testing. This makes the scale-up process simple, linear, and predictable.
In full scale production, Zeta Plus EC cartridges are offered in diameter sizes of 8”, 12”, and 16” providing up to 37 ft2 of surface area in a single cartridge. Zeta Plus Housings can vertically accommodate 1, 2, 3, or 4 Zeta Plus EC cartridges, allowing the end user to tailor the filtration system to their required flow rate.
Zeta Plus EC Purifier Lifetime
The lifetime of the purifier will vary based on the ionic contamination loading in the fluid, the batch or bath size, and the desired metal effluent specification. As a result, the purifier should be sized based on the desired flow rate for the application. 3M Purification recommends 0.25 gpm (0.95 lpm) flow rate per 1 ft2 (0.09 m2) of Zeta Plus EC media for a 1cps fluid and 0.1 gpm (0.38 lpm) flow rate per 1 ft2 (0.09 m2) of Zeta Plus EC media for 10 cps fluids. Table 4 provides the cartridge configurations, dimensions, surface area, and recommended flow rate for each Zeta Plus EC purifier cartridge.
